Consequent upon the advice of the Chief Minister, Punjab to the Governor of the Punjab under clause (1) of Article 112 of the Constitution of the Islamic Republic of Pakistan, Provincial Assembly of the Punjab stands dissolved on 14 January 2023 at 2210 hours at the expiration of forty-eight hours after the Chief Minister has so advised.

Personal Career & Interests

Ms Aysha Iqbal wife of Mr Muhammad Iqbal was born on September 9, 1961 in Lahore. She obtained the degree of B.Sc in 1982 from University of the Punjab, Lahore. A house wife, who has been elected as Member, Provincial Assembly of the Punjab in General Elections 2018 against one of the seats reserved for women. She is a social activist and a philanthropist who is managing educational & health expenses of more than 1000 families on her own. She aims to do extensive work for quality education of children on massive scale. She has travelled to USA, Saudi Arabia, Turkey and Qatar.
